Best accomodation inside the Grand Canyon South rim?

We are visiting in mid March. Looking for an upscale (if possible) resort within extremely close proximity to the south rim Grand Canyon or inside.

Thanks

Also, what will the weather be?

If you're visiting this March, you may not have much of a choice. Rim hotels book up well in advance. The nicest is El Tovar.

Last March when we were there it was heavily snowing when we arrived with poor visibility. It finally cleared up but there were about 6 inches of snow on the ground and the temps were 20-30s.

There are no upscale hotels at the Grand Canyon. These are national park lodges, not resorts. El Tovar is the nicest. Lodges tend to book up months in advance. As travel is down at the Canyon and you are going in March, you might be able to get a room. There are some chain hotels Quality Inn and Suites in in Tuscyan (the entrance to the Canyon.) They aren't resorts or upscale either.

March is winter. You are at a high elevation and you can expect cold weather and snow.
